private void convertirConsultaCompleta_TO_BL(BLConsulta consultaBL, BLExamenFisico examenFisicoBL, BLDiagnosticoNutricional diagnosticoBL, TOConsulta consultaTO, TOExamenFisico examenFisicoTO, TODiagnosticoNutricional diagnosticoTO)
        {
            //Objeto Consulta
            consultaBL.CodigoMedico         = consultaTO.CodigoMedico;
            consultaBL.CodigoExpediente     = consultaTO.CodigoExpediente;
            consultaBL.Fecha_Hora           = consultaTO.Fecha_Hora;
            consultaBL.Analisis             = consultaTO.Analisis;
            consultaBL.ImpresionDiagnostica = consultaTO.ImpresionDiagnostica;
            consultaBL.Plan               = consultaTO.Plan;
            consultaBL.MedicinaMixta      = consultaTO.MedicinaMixta;
            consultaBL.Frecuencia         = consultaTO.Frecuencia;
            consultaBL.Referido_A         = consultaTO.Referido_A;
            consultaBL.Estado             = consultaTO.Estado;
            consultaBL.PadecimientoActual = consultaTO.PadecimientoActual;
            consultaBL.ReferenciaMedica   = consultaTO.ReferenciaMedica;
            consultaBL.Especialidad       = consultaTO.Especialidad;
            consultaBL.MotivoReferecnia   = consultaTO.MotivoReferecnia;
            consultaBL.Paciente           = consultaTO.Paciente;

            //Objeto ExamenFisico
            examenFisicoBL.CodigoMedico      = examenFisicoTO.CodigoMedico;
            examenFisicoBL.CodigoExpediente  = examenFisicoTO.CodigoExpediente;
            examenFisicoBL.Fecha_Hora        = examenFisicoTO.Fecha_Hora;
            examenFisicoBL.Talla             = examenFisicoTO.Talla;
            examenFisicoBL.Peso              = examenFisicoTO.Peso;
            examenFisicoBL.PerimetroCefalico = examenFisicoTO.PerimetroCefalico;
            examenFisicoBL.SO2               = examenFisicoTO.SO2;
            examenFisicoBL.IMC               = examenFisicoTO.IMC;
            examenFisicoBL.Temperatura       = examenFisicoTO.Temperatura;
            examenFisicoBL.EstadoAlerta      = examenFisicoTO.EstadoAlerta;
            examenFisicoBL.EstadoHidratacion = examenFisicoTO.EstadoHidratacion;
            examenFisicoBL.RuidosCardiacos   = examenFisicoTO.RuidosCardiacos;
            examenFisicoBL.CamposPulmonares  = examenFisicoTO.CamposPulmonares;
            examenFisicoBL.Abdomen           = examenFisicoTO.Abdomen;
            examenFisicoBL.Faringe           = examenFisicoTO.Faringe;
            examenFisicoBL.Nariz             = examenFisicoTO.Nariz;
            examenFisicoBL.Oidos             = examenFisicoTO.Oidos;
            examenFisicoBL.SNC               = examenFisicoTO.SNC;
            examenFisicoBL.Osteomuscular     = examenFisicoTO.Osteomuscular;
            examenFisicoBL.Piel              = examenFisicoTO.Piel;
            examenFisicoBL.Neurodesarrollo   = examenFisicoTO.Neurodesarrollo;
            examenFisicoBL.Otros             = examenFisicoTO.Otros;

            //Objeto DiagnosticoNutricional
            diagnosticoBL.CodigoMedico     = diagnosticoTO.CodigoMedico;
            diagnosticoBL.CodigoExpediente = diagnosticoTO.CodigoExpediente;
            diagnosticoBL.Fecha_Hora       = diagnosticoTO.Fecha_Hora;
            diagnosticoBL.Peso_Edad        = diagnosticoTO.Peso_Edad;
            diagnosticoBL.Talla_Edad_0     = diagnosticoTO.Talla_Edad_0;
            diagnosticoBL.Cefalico_Edad    = diagnosticoTO.Cefalico_Edad;
            diagnosticoBL.Peso_Talla       = diagnosticoTO.Peso_Talla;
            diagnosticoBL.IMC_Edad         = diagnosticoTO.IMC_Edad;
            diagnosticoBL.Talla_Edad_5     = diagnosticoTO.Talla_Edad_5;
        }
        public string actualizarConsulta(BLConsulta consulta, BLExamenFisico examenFisico, BLDiagnosticoNutricional diagnostico)
        {
            TOConsulta               consultaTO     = new TOConsulta();
            TOExamenFisico           examenFisicoTO = new TOExamenFisico();
            TODiagnosticoNutricional diagnosticoTO  = new TODiagnosticoNutricional();

            convertirConsultaCompleta_BL_TO(consulta, examenFisico, diagnostico, consultaTO, examenFisicoTO, diagnosticoTO);

            DAOConsulta dao          = new DAOConsulta();
            string      confirmacion = dao.ActualizarConsulta(consultaTO, examenFisicoTO, diagnosticoTO);

            return(confirmacion);
        }
        public string mostrarConsultaFecha(DateTime fecha, BLConsulta consultaBL, BLExamenFisico examenFisicoBL, BLDiagnosticoNutricional diagnostioBL)
        {
            TOConsulta               consultaTO     = new TOConsulta();
            TOExamenFisico           examenFisicoTO = new TOExamenFisico();
            TODiagnosticoNutricional diagnosticoTO  = new TODiagnosticoNutricional();

            DAOConsulta dao = new DAOConsulta();

            string confirmacion = dao.CargarConsultaFecha(fecha, consultaTO, examenFisicoTO, diagnosticoTO);

            convertirConsultaCompleta_TO_BL(consultaBL, examenFisicoBL, diagnostioBL, consultaTO, examenFisicoTO, diagnosticoTO);

            return(confirmacion);
        }
Beispiel #4
0
 public BLConsulta(long idExpediente, string fecha, string hora, string padecimientoActual,
                   string analisis, string impresionDiagnostica, string plan, string mmFrecuencia, string mmReferidoA,
                   string cpEspecialidad, string cpMotivo, BLExamenFisico examenFisico, string enfermedad)
 {
     this.IDExpediente         = idExpediente;
     this.Fecha                = fecha;
     this.Hora                 = hora;
     this.PadecimientoActual   = padecimientoActual;
     this.Analisis             = analisis;
     this.ImpresionDiagnostica = impresionDiagnostica;
     this.Plan                 = plan;
     this.MMFrecuencia         = mmFrecuencia;
     this.MMReferidoA          = mmReferidoA;
     this.CPEspecialidad       = cpEspecialidad;
     this.CPMotivo             = cpMotivo;
     this.ExamenFisico         = examenFisico;
     this.Enfermedad           = enfermedad;
 }